The Science of Resilience: Hot-Dip Galvanization

For fire protection, structural failure due to rust is an unacceptable risk. Our hot-dip galvanization process creates a metallurgical bond—not just a coating—that ensures the tank remains sound for decades.

  • Metallurgical Bond: Steel panels are immersed in molten zinc, creating zinc-iron alloy layers fused to the substrate.

  • Self-Healing Defense: The coating provides cathodic protection. If the surface experiences minor scratches, the surrounding zinc sacrifices itself to protect the steel, effectively "healing" the damage before rust can propagate.

  • Edge-to-Edge Protection: Immersion ensures that every bolt hole, edge, and corner—areas most prone to failure—is fully encapsulated and protected.

Engineering for Compliance: NFPA 22 & Beyond

When lives are on the line, compliance is non-negotiable. Our tanks are engineered to meet the most stringent international safety mandates:

  • NFPA 22 Compliance: We design systems specifically for private fire protection, including crucial accessories like anti-vortex plates to prevent pump cavitation and dedicated water level monitoring systems.

  • FM Global & VdS Standards: Our manufacturing processes satisfy the rigorous specifications required for fire-rated infrastructure in global markets.

  • Freeze Protection: For installations in colder climates, we integrate robust insulation and internal heating systems, ensuring your water supply remains liquid and ready for delivery regardless of ambient temperature.

Frequently Asked Questions (FAQ)

Q: Why is a bolted galvanized tank safer than a welded tank for fire water?

A: Bolted tanks eliminate the need for dangerous on-site "hot work" (welding). Furthermore, every panel is factory-manufactured and inspected under strict conditions, ensuring that the galvanization and structural integrity are consistent, whereas field-welding can damage coatings and introduce weak points.

Q: Does the tank design support different pump types?

A: Yes. Our engineering team customizes the outlet configurations and anti-vortex plate designs to ensure perfect suction conditions for your specific fire pump requirements, preventing air ingress and ensuring full pump capacity during an emergency.

Q: Can these tanks be installed in remote or limited-access locations?

A: Absolutely. The modular nature of our bolted panel design allows us to ship the tank as flat-packed components. This is ideal for remote industrial sites or urban infill projects where large, prefabricated tanks cannot be transported.
